  • Title

    1.3μm hybrid silicon electroabsorption modulator with bandwidth beyond 67 GHz

  • Abstract
    Hybrid silicon electroabsorption modulators with bandwidth over 67GHz have been demonstrated for 1.3ìm transmission. An eye diagram measured after 16km transmission shows a 9.4dB dynamic extinction ratio at 50Gb/s with a 2.2Vpp drive voltage.
